Wysocki wrote: > > On Wed, Oct 22, 2025 at 11:15 PM Brian Norris wrote: > > > > > > Today, it's possible for a PCI device to be created and > > > runtime-suspended before it is fully initialized. When that happens, the > > > device will remain in D0, but the suspend process may save an > > > intermediate version of that device's state -- for example, without > > > appropriate BAR configuration. When the device later resumes, we'll > > > restore invalid PCI state and the device may not function. > > > > > > Prevent runtime suspend for PCI devices by deferring pm_runtime_enable() > > > until we've fully initialized the device. > > > > > > More details on how exactly this may occur: > > > > > > 1. PCI device is created by pci_scan_slot() or similar > > > 2. As part of pci_scan_slot(), pci_pm_init() enables runtime PM; the > > > device starts "active" and we initially prevent (pm_runtime_forbid()) > > > suspend -- but see [*] footnote > > > 3. Underlying 'struct device' is added to the system (device_add()); > > > runtime PM can now be configured by user space > > > 4. PCI device receives BAR configuration > > > (pci_assign_unassigned_bus_resources(), etc.) > > > 5. PCI device is added to the system in pci_bus_add_device() > > > > > > The device may potentially suspend between #3 and #4. > > > > > > [*] By default, pm_runtime_forbid() prevents suspending a device; but by > > > design [**], this can be overridden by user space policy via > > > > > > echo auto > /sys/bus/pci/devices/.../power/control > > > > > > Thus, the above #3/#4 sequence is racy with user space (udev or > > > similar). > > > > > > Notably, many PCI devices are enumerated at subsys_initcall time and so > > > will not race with user space. However, there are several scenarios > > > where PCI devices are created later on, such as with hotplug or when > > > drivers (pwrctrl or controller drivers) are built as modules. > > > > > > [**] The relationship between pm_runtime_forbid(), pm_runtime_allow(), > > > /sys/.../power/control, and the runtime PM usage counter can be subtle. > > > It appears that the intention of pm_runtime_forbid() / > > > pm_runtime_allow() is twofold: > > > > > > 1. Allow the user to disable runtime_pm (force device to always be > > > powered on) through sysfs. > > > 2. Allow the driver to start with runtime_pm disabled (device forced > > > on) and user space could later enable runtime_pm. > > > > > > This conclusion comes from reading `Documentation/power/runtime_pm.rst`, > > > specifically the section starting "The user space can effectively > > > disallow". > > > > > > This means that while pm_runtime_forbid() does technically increase the > > > runtime PM usage counter, this usage counter is not a guarantee of > > > functional correctness, because sysfs can decrease that count again. > > > > > > Link: https://lore.kernel.org/all/20251016155335.1.I60a53c170a8596661883bd2b4ef475155c7aa72b@changeid/ > > > Signed-off-by: Brian Norris > > > Cc: > > > Reviewed-by: Rafael J. That signs me up for fixing some > excessive Documentation/ that spells out exactly what goes on in > pci_pm_init() for some reason, but I can do that too :) Hmm, never mind, I think I agreed with you too soon. It should be ok to move pm_runtime_set_active(), but I believe moving pm_runtime_forbid() would introduce a similar race condition problem to the bug I'm resolving -- pci_bus_add_device() is run after device_add(), and so user space might already see the device and try to configure power/control. If we forbid() after that point, user space would be confused. Documentation/power/runtime_pm.rst even calls this out: "It should be noted, however, that if the user space has already intentionally changed the value of /sys/devices/.../power/control to "auto" to allow the driver to power manage the device at run time, the driver may confuse it by using pm_runtime_forbid() this way." So I'd rather not make this change. Brian > > > - pm_runtime_enable(&dev->dev); > > > } > > > > > > static unsigned long pci_ea_flags(struct pci_dev *dev, u8 prop) > > > -- >
